From 67bab5bb804e2346673430868935f6bbcdb88f13 Mon Sep 17 00:00:00 2001 From: Ryan McCabe Date: Thu, 8 Jun 2017 13:24:23 -0400 Subject: net: Allow for NetworkManager configuration In cases where the config json specifies nameserver entries, if there are interfaces configured to use dhcp, NetworkManager, if enabled, will clobber the /etc/resolv.conf that cloud-init has produced, which can break dns. If there are no interfaces configured to use dhcp, NetworkManager could clobber /etc/resolv.conf with an empty file. This patch adds a mechanism for dropping additional configuration into /etc/NetworkManager/conf.d/ and disables management of /etc/resolv.conf by NetworkManager when nameserver information is provided in the config.
